Output 659e89632ab18e3f7df0cbd55ce8d526399188a81dfd555b8cc070b859b4c8a7:2

value
298368631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c56d16ebc5423947a752610ed71b3ef397a81976 OP_EQUAL
address
3Kguj1RajnxUoGPqTsfVFRCnhaQAE333gw
transaction
659e89632ab18e3f7df0cbd55ce8d526399188a81dfd555b8cc070b859b4c8a7